Accord FM, The voice of SFOR
|
|
|
Mostar - Accord FM is the MND SE broadcasting station in
Mostar Airport. The station has been transmitting since 1997.
It covers an area of more than 6600 square kilometres, which
includes Mostar, Nevesinje, Gacko, Trebinje, Ravno, Metkovic
and Ljubuski.

Helicopter crashes near Ploce, Croatia
|
|
|
A French SA342 M1 Gazelle helicopter assig-ned to SFOR's
Southeastern Multinational Division in Mostar, crashed into
the Adriatic Sea off the coast of Ploce, Croatia at approximately
10:30 a.m. Jan. 20.
